ZIP Code 00949 is a ZIP Code Tabulation Area in Toa Baja Municipio, Puerto Rico, home to about 66,714 residents. The median household income of $33,380 is above the Toa Baja Municipio median ($29,648).
Between 2019 and 2023, ZIP Code 00949's population declined 8.5% from 72,943 to 66,714, while its median gross rent rose 20.9% from $599 to $724.
73.5% of workers drive to work alone. 67.5% of homes are single-family detached houses.

Trends
ACS 5-year · 2019–202372,94366,714
$27,229$33,380
$127,100$141,900
$599$724
| Year | Population | Median household income | Median home value | Median gross rent |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2019 | 72,943 | $27,229 | $127,100 | $599 |
| 2020 | 71,371 | $27,575 | $124,500 | $615 |
| 2021 | 69,785 | $29,319 | $125,100 | $670 |
| 2022 | 68,031 | $31,500 | $137,400 | $704 |
| 2023 | 66,714 | $33,380 | $141,900 | $724 |
Each year is a US Census Bureau ACS 5-year estimate ending that year.
